Cidco bats for hybrid model to levy fees at Navi Mumbai airport

Cidco bats for hybrid model to levy fees at Navi Mumbai airport

Rediff.com   13 Nov 2013

Under the hybrid-till model, a portion of non-aeronautical revenue (commercial revenue) at the airport is taken into consideration while fixing the landing and parking charges, user fees and other aeronautical charges.

CIDCO steps up efforts for Navi Mumbai airport project

CIDCO steps up efforts for Navi Mumbai airport project

Rediff.com   5 Nov 2013

The CIDCO and the Maharashtra government have stepped up efforts to arrive at a consensus over compensation for PAPs, before a meeting called by the prime minister on November 13 to expedite the work. PAPs, who have dropped their earlier demand of Rs 20 crore (Rs 200 million) per acre, are demanding allocation of 35 per cent developed land against the offer of 22.5 per cent made by the state government and CIDCO.
